Training and Development Coach Job Title: Apprenticeship Training Coach Salary: Up to £35,000 per annum depending on skills & experience Contract: Full-time, permanent Hours: 37.5 hours per week Location: Home-based with travel to centres and client premises as required Driver essential with access to own vehicle required for travel About the Role Trigon Recruitment are looking for a passionate and motivated Training and Development Coach to support apprentices across a range of apprenticeship programmes. You will inspire, mentor, and guide learners to successfully achieve their occupational standards and progress through gateway and end-point assessment in a timely manner. You will work with apprentices completing qualifications including: Customer Service Specialist Customer Service Practitioner HR Support Operations or Departmental Manager Team Leader or Supervisor Business Administrator Recruitment Coaching Learning & Development Marketing There may also be opportunities to support delivery of higher-level apprenticeships, subject to business demand. Key Responsibilities Apprentice Support & Delivery Onboard apprentices and complete all mandatory documentation and quality processes Deliver engaging, high-quality learning sessions and coaching support Support apprentices to submit timely, high-quality work for assessment Provide constructive developmental feedback and action planning Embed English, maths, British Values, safeguarding, and Prevent into delivery Prepare apprentices for gateway and End-Point Assessment (EPA) Progress Monitoring & Reviews Manage and monitor a caseload of apprentices Set SMART targets and individual learning plans Conduct regular progress reviews with apprentices and employers Identify skills gaps and support workplace development opportunities Record learner progress accurately and maintain compliance documentation Identify learners at risk and implement intervention strategies Employer Engagement Build and maintain positive relationships with employers Act as a key contact for both apprentices and employers Ensure employers understand programme requirements and commitments Support employers in embedding learning into the workplace Quality & Performance Monitor learner progress against KPIs and quality standards Use data to identify trends and improve learner outcomes Contribute to continuous improvement across apprenticeship programmes Share best practice with colleagues across the Work Based Learning team Maintain up-to-date industry knowledge and awareness of Ofsted requirements Additional Duties Attend team meetings, training, and standardisation sessions Support business development activities where required Promote organisational values and act as an ambassador for the organisation Adhere to all company policies including safeguarding, health & safety, equality, GDPR, and Prevent Essential Requirements Qualifications GCSE Grade C/4 or above in English and Maths (or equivalent) Teaching qualification at Level 3 or above (AET/PTLLS or equivalent) Full UK Driving Licence and access to own vehicle Experience & Knowledge Experience delivering engaging training and learning workshops Experience supporting Functional Skills delivery up to Level 2 Experience creating learning resources and curriculum materials Knowledge of Ofsted requirements and apprenticeship compliance Experience using e-learning platforms such as OneFile Skills & Attributes Excellent communication and presentation skills Strong organisational and time management skills Ability to manage workloads and priorities effectively Confident using Microsoft Office and Teams Ability to work independently and collaboratively within a remote team Passionate about learner success and development Desirable Assessor (CAVA) and/or IQA qualifications Experience supporting apprenticeship sales or employer engagement activity Benefits Flexible full-time or part-time working options Home-based role with autonomy and flexibility Opportunities for professional development and progression Supportive and collaborative team environment Opportunity to work with a wide range of apprenticeship programmes Mileage/travel expenses for required field travel Ongoing training and CPD opportunities Meaningful role supporting learner growth and career development The successful candidate will be required to undertake an Enhanced DBS check against the children’s barred list.
